diff --git a/.config/ansible/roles/arch/system/handlers/main.yml b/.config/ansible/roles/arch/system/handlers/main.yml new file mode 100644 index 00000000..e22b7977 --- /dev/null +++ b/.config/ansible/roles/arch/system/handlers/main.yml @@ -0,0 +1,3 @@ +- name: update_repos + pacman: + update_cache: yes diff --git a/.config/ansible/roles/arch/system/tasks/system.yml b/.config/ansible/roles/arch/system/tasks/system.yml index baabae53..6e39bce9 100644 --- a/.config/ansible/roles/arch/system/tasks/system.yml +++ b/.config/ansible/roles/arch/system/tasks/system.yml @@ -58,6 +58,15 @@ regexp: '#MAKEFLAGS="-j2"' line: 'MAKEFLAGS="-j$(nproc)"' +- name: add multilib repo + become: true + ini_file: + path: /etc/pacman.conf + section: "multilib" + option: "Include" + value: "/etc/pacman.d/mirrorlist" + notify: update_repos + - name: Create hooks directory become: true file: